using System; using System.IO; using System.Reflection; using System.Xml.Linq; namespace testexetrisathlon { internal static class SettingsMan { private static readonly string XmlFile = Path.Combine(Path.GetDirectoryName(Assembly.GetExecutingAssembly().Location), "Save.xml"); public static int Volume { get => ToRange(int.Parse(Load().Element("Volume").Value), 0, 10); set { XElement doc = Load(); doc.Element("Volume").Value = ToRange(value, 0, 10).ToString(); doc.Save(); } } public static int HighScore { get => int.Parse(Load().Element("HighScore").Value); set { XElement doc = Load(); doc.Element("HighScore").Value = value.ToString(); doc.Save(); } } public static bool UsingAltTrack { get => bool.Parse(Load().Element("AltTrack").Value); set { XElement doc = Load(); doc.Element("AltTrack").Value = value.ToString(); doc.Save(); } } private static void Save(this XElement doc) => doc.Save(XmlFile); private static XElement Load() { if (!File.Exists(XmlFile)) new XElement("Save").Save(XmlFile); XElement doc = XDocument.Load(XmlFile).Root; if (doc.Element("Volume") == null) doc.Add(new XElement("Volume", 10)); if (doc.Element("HighScore") == null) doc.Add(new XElement("HighScore", 10)); if (doc.Element("AltTrack") == null) doc.Add(new XElement("AltTrack", false)); return doc; } private static int ToRange(int value, int rangeStart, int rangeEnd) => Math.Min(Math.Max(value, rangeStart), rangeEnd); } }
